About the position

The QA Technician will assist with USDA/FDA requirements, paperwork, and floor walkthroughs. The role involves conducting pre-operational inspections and in-process checks, reviewing paperwork to ensure GMP compliance, and supporting new product development through testing and documentation. The technician will ensure recipe/product specification compliance, contribute to food safety and quality goal programs, and maintain adherence to regulatory requirements and food safety standards. Additionally, the technician will handle customer complaints and product recalls, oversee weekly product testing and environmental assessments, and review and report on plant quality performance. The role also includes developing and implementing safety programs to minimize employee exposure risks, serving as the safety committee coordinator, organizing and facilitating safety training sessions, investigating accidents, and performing job safety analyses. Training in quality, food safety, and food manager certification will also be facilitated.
